Transaction ed68fcc339b1d26f0682f7dfe1cb4deccfb09bf57be099cc6f1b988d0aba0ccb
1 Input
1 Output
-
ed68fcc339b1d26f0682f7dfe1cb4deccfb09bf57be099cc6f1b988d0aba0ccb:0
- value
- 766443
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0a89f089302c9ea7bf69b082b2e4aee55f37e93a OP_EQUAL
- address
- 32ejvfzJsBVz1eEoHZM2K3UqbqzEdxKfb2